Pros of implementing a shutdown:
1. Can help reduce the spread of COVID-19 by minimizing public interactions. 2. Provides an opportunity to reassess and improve existing government systems. 3. May lead to a decrease in pollution and greenhouse gas emissions.
4. Gives individuals a chance to prioritize personal well-being and spend quality time with loved ones. 5. Can result in financial savings for the government and taxpayers.
Cons of implementing a shutdown:
1. Disruption of essential services such as healthcare, emergency response, and public transportation. 2. Negative impact on the economy, including job losses and business closures.
3. Potential increase in mental health issues due to isolation and loss of income.
4. Delayed progress in education and research due to the closure of schools and universities.
5. Can worsen social inequalities, with those in vulnerable situations suffering the most.
Pros of health worker strikes:
1. Raises awareness about the importance of healthcare workers and the need for fair treatment.
2. Provides an opportunity for healthcare workers to voice their concerns and negotiate for better working conditions. 3. Creates an environment for improved patient care and safety standards.
4. Can lead to positive changes in the healthcare system and better allocation of resources. 5. Empowers healthcare workers to collectively advocate for their rights.
Cons of health worker strikes:
1. Risk of compromised patient care and potential harm to those in need of immediate medical attention. 2. Disruption of healthcare services and delays in treatments and surgeries. 3. Strains relationships between healthcare workers, employers, and patients. 4. Financial burden on hospitals and healthcare facilities.
5. Potential negative public perception towards healthcare workers, impacting trust in the profession.
